Job Description

Sales Operations Administrative Assistant

Reports to: Director of Development
Department: Sales & Revenue Operations
Location: Global Position (LATAM/PH)

Summary

The Sales Operations Administrative Assistant provides essential administrative, operational, and data-management support to the Director of Development and the revenue organization. This role ensures the smooth functioning of sales workflows—from CRM data accuracy and reporting, to pipeline organization, documentation, and cross-team coordination.

You will manage and maintain sales systems (CRM, lead databases, reporting dashboards), assist with internal and external stakeholder communications, prepare revenue performance reports, and support operational processes tied to onboarding new clients, managing leads from partners, and keeping all sales information organized and actionable.

The ideal candidate is highly organized, tech-savvy, detail-obsessed, and comfortable supporting a busy leader who owns sales strategy, partnerships, and business development initiatives.

Key Responsibilities

CRM, Data, & Pipeline Management

  • Maintain accurate CRM data, including leads, opportunities, contacts, and deal stages.

  • Ensure timely cleanup and updating of sales records across all systems.

  • Track inbound and partner-generated leads, ensuring proper categorization and follow-through.

  • Assist in preparing weekly, monthly, and quarterly sales performance dashboards.

  • Support reporting on pipeline movement, win/loss trends, productivity metrics, and sales KPIs.

  • Help consolidate and organize external lead lists, partner submissions, and sales assets.

Sales Operations & Workflow Support

  • Assist with the coordination and documentation of sales processes, SOPs, and internal workflows.

  • Support sales enablement tasks such as updating slides, assembling sales decks, organizing playbooks, and preparing resource folders for the team.

  • Help coordinate handoffs between marketing, sales, and client onboarding teams.

  • Manage document version control for proposals, contracts, and sales materials.

  • Track completion of new-client onboarding tasks and ensure required forms, information, and documents are received.

Administrative & Coordination Support

  • Manage calendars, schedule sales calls, demos, onboarding sessions, and internal meetings.

  • Assist the Director of Development with inbox organization, follow-up tracking, and reminders related to sales actions.

  • Prepare summaries, notes, and documentation following internal and external sales meetings.

  • Support communication with prospects, partners, and vendors as needed.

  • Provide administrative assistance for revenue initiatives, special projects, and cross-department collaborations.

Training, SOPs & Knowledge Management

  • Support the organization and maintenance of internal training materials for the sales team.

  • Assist in refining SOPs by documenting processes, updating resources, and ensuring accessibility.

  • Manage internal folder structures, naming conventions, and documentation repositories.

  • Track completion of internal training tasks for new sales hires or contractors.

Qualifications & Skills

  • Associate’s or bachelor’s degree in business administration, sales operations, project management, or related field preferred

  • 1–3 years of experience in sales support, sales operations, CRM management, or administrative roles

  • Experience with CRM platforms (HubSpot, Salesforce, Pipedrive, or similar)

  • Strong proficiency in Google Sheets, spreadsheets, and data tracking

  • Excellent organizational and administrative capabilities

  • Strong communication skills, both written and verbal

  • High level of discretion and trustworthiness with sensitive revenue data

  • Ability to manage multiple tasks with tight deadlines

  • Tech-savvy, process-driven, and eager to support a high-growth sales organization

Preferred

  • Experience in a fast-paced, high-volume sales or agency environment

  • Familiarity with headhunter workflows, partnership lead management, or external vendor coordination

  • Experience creating basic dashboards, CRM automations, or reporting templates

Compensation & Benefits

  • $55/day as an Independent Contractor

  • Flexible remote work environment

  • Opportunities for skill development in CRM management, sales analytics, and revenue operations

  • Hands-on exposure to sales strategy, pipeline management, and operational execution
